PSLV C5 to be launched from Sriharikota in October
Saturday, July 19 2003 12:41 Hrs (IST)
Nagercoil: The PSLV C5 rocket would be launched from Sriharikota in October, according to official
sources at the liquid propulsion systems centre at Mahendragiri.
The sources said that the second and fourth liquid stages of the rocket had been made at LPSC, while
the fourth stage had now been sent to the Vikram Sarabhai Space Centre (VSSC) Thiruvananthapuram
for final tests.
The first and third solid stages are being formulated at VSSC.
The PSLV would be utilised to launch a satellite in orbit for land and coastal observations, the sources
said.
